2011 Karthäuserhof Riesling Alte Reben 92 Points
Germany, Mosel Saar Ruwer
Herb, pear, lemon and spices. Texturally excellent, there is great length and the fruit has fantastic depth. Worth investing in cellaring it. I loved it, very impressive.

1996 Georg Mosbacher Forster Freundstück Riesling Eiswein 93 Points
Germany, Pfalz
Really dark coloured. Raisin, chocolate, orange peel, toffee and dates. Rich and quite delicious. Has depth to it and the mouthfeel is really luscious with acidity in the background but doing a fine job. Improved in the glass, opening up and providing plenty of pleasure.
